Annabelle Renard is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Organic Chemistry and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. According to data from OpenAlex, Annabelle Renard has authored 14 papers receiving a total of 447 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Molecular Biology, 5 papers in Organic Chemistry and 3 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ging. Recurrent topics in Annabelle Renard’s work include DNA and Nucleic Acid Chemistry (5 papers), Chemical Synthesis and Analysis (5 papers) and Glycosylation and Glycoproteins Research (3 papers). Annabelle Renard is often cited by papers focused on DNA and Nucleic Acid Chemistry (5 papers), Chemical Synthesis and Analysis (5 papers) and Glycosylation and Glycoproteins Research (3 papers). Annabelle Renard collaborates with scholars based in France and Switzerland. Annabelle Renard's co-authors include Jean Lhomme, Mitsuharu Kotera, John A. Robinson, Kerstin Moehle and Denise Vogel and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Infection and Immunity and The Journal of Organic Chemistry.
